13/73
DSM2150F5V
runtime 控制 寄存器 定义
一个 块 的 256 地址 是 解码 inside 这
dsm2150f5v 为 控制 和 状态. 50 locations
包含 寄存器 那 这 dsp accesses 在 runt-
ime. 这 根基 地址 的 这 寄存器 是 called
csiop
(碎片 选择 i/o 端口). 表格4lists 这 reg-
isters 和 它们的 补偿 (在 hexadecimal) 从 这
csiop 根基. 看 附录B为 位 定义.
便条:
做 不 写 至 unused locations, 它们
应当 仍然是 逻辑 零.
便条:
看表格 14., 页 48为 寄存器 状态 在
重置 和 在 电源-在.
表格 4. csiop 寄存器 和 它们的 补偿 (在 hexadecimal)
寄存器
名字
端口
一个
Port
B
端口
C
端口
D
端口
E
端口
G
其它 描述
数据 在 00 01 10 11 30 41
mcui/o 输入 模式. 读 至 获得 电流 逻辑
水平的 的 端口 管脚. 非 写.
数据 输出 04 05 14 15 34 45
mcu i/o 输出 模式. 写 至 设置 逻辑 水平的 在
Port 管脚. 读 至 审查 状态.
方向 06 07 16 17 36 47
mcu i/o 模式. configures 端口 管脚 作 输入 或者
输出. 写 至 设置 方向 的 端口 管脚.
逻辑
’
1
’
= 输出, 逻辑
’
0
’
= 在. 读 至 审查 状态.
驱动 选择 08 09 18 19 38 49
写 至 配置 端口 管脚 作 也 标准
cmos 或者 打开 流 在 一些 管脚, 当 selecting
高 回转 比率 在 其它 管脚. 读 至 审查 状态.
输入
Macrocells
0A 0B 1A 读 至 获得 状态 的 imcs. 非 写.
使能 输出 0C 0D 1C
读 至 获得 这 状态 的 这 输出 使能 逻辑
在 各自 i/o 端口 驱动器. 非 写.
输出
macrocells 一个
20
读 至 得到 逻辑 状态 的 输出 的 omc bank 一个.
写 至 加载 寄存器 的 omc bank 一个.
输出
macrocells b
21
读 至 得到 逻辑 状态 的 输出 的 omc bank b.
写 至 加载 寄存器 的 omc bank b.
掩饰
macrocells 一个
22
写 至 设置 掩饰 为 加载 omcs 在 bank 一个. 逻辑
’
1
’
在 一个 位 位置 将 块 读/写 的 这
相应的 omc. 逻辑
’
0
’
将 通过 omc 值.
读 至 审查 状态.
掩饰
macrocells b
23
写 至 设置 掩饰 为 加载 omcs 在 bank b. 逻辑
’
1
’
在 一个 位 位置 将 块 读/写 的 这
相应的 omc. 逻辑
’
0
’
将 通过 omc 值.
读 至 审查 状态.
主要的 flash
sector 保护
C0
读 至 决定 主要的 flash sector 保护
设置. 非 写.
安全 位
和
Secondary
flash sector
保护
C2
读 至 决定 如果 dsm 设备 安全 位 是
起作用的. 逻辑
’
1
’
= 设备 secured.
也 读 至 决定 secondary flash 保护
设置 状态. 非 写.
jtag 使能 C7
写 至 使能 jtag 管脚 (optional 特性). 读 至
审查 状态.
PMMR0 B0 电源 管理 寄存器 0. 写 和 读.
PMMR2 B4 电源 管理 寄存器 2. 写 和 读.
页 E0 记忆 页 寄存器. 写 和 读.
记忆_id0 F0 读 至 得到 大小 的 主要的 flash 记忆. 非 写.
记忆_id1 F1 读 至 得到 大小 的 2nd flash 记忆. 非 写.